Hi All! New to Stage32 here, and a new writer. I have written a short 10 minute film and have a crew together to shoot it. The only thing we are missing is the location. It's set in an isolated, abandoned house. Does anyone have any ideas how to got about finding locations? On a zero budget :)

On a zero budget YOU must do the job of "location scout". Meaning you must do the leg work - driving around looking for the right location. That's how location scouts go about finding locations.

Find out if there are any property auction houses you can contact, they would usually have properties that are not lived in and can be dilapidated, also estate agents might have something.
